以下回复参考:皆我百晓生、券券喵儿等免费微信小程序作答:
你的问题确实与代码和程序运行有关,我可以帮你解决。
首先,你遇到的问题是你在终端可以正常使用pip3,但在IDLE和PyCharm中尝试运行pip命令时报错。这主要是因为pip并不是一个可以在Python解释器中直接运行的命令,它需要通过命令行来执行。因此,当你在IDLE或PyCharm的Python解释器中尝试运行pip命令时,会出现语法错误。
如果你想在Python环境中安装numpy这样的库,你应该使用os模块中的system方法来执行shell命令,或者在你的PyCharm或IDLE环境中设置一个正确的Python解释器并直接从那里运行pip命令。具体的操作步骤如下:
在PyCharm中安装库:
- 打开PyCharm并创建一个新的Python项目。
- 在项目设置中选择正确的Python解释器。如果你的项目使用的是虚拟环境,确保虚拟环境已经激活并且pip已经安装在该环境中。你可以通过命令行运行来检查pip是否已经在你的环境中安装。
- 在PyCharm底部的终端面板中运行来安装numpy库。
在IDLE中安装库:
你可以在IDLE中使用os模块的system方法来执行shell命令来安装库。以下是一个例子:
注意:上述方法在有些情况下可能会引发安全问题,因此不建议在生产环境中使用这种方法来安装库。更好的做法是直接使用命令行或者在PyCharm等IDE中管理你的库。如果你在使用的Python环境中已经安装了pip,你应当能够通过上述方式在PyCharm或IDLE以外的地方运行pip命令来安装库。
以上就是本篇文章【关于#python#的问题:为什么在Mac终端有pip3的信息,但是在idle和pycharm中pip3却报错啊(操作系统-macos)】的全部内容了,欢迎阅览 ! 文章地址:http://www78564.xrbh.cn/quote/20696.html
动态
相关文章
文章
同类文章
热门文章
栏目首页
网站地图
返回首页 迅博思语移动站 http://www78564.xrbh.cn/mobile/ , 查看更多